Rising Demand for In-Cabin Voice Assistants
The rising demand for in-cabin voice assistants is significantly influencing the car microphone market, as consumers increasingly seek hands-free solutions for convenience and safety. Voice-activated systems, such as those developed by Ford and Google, provide drivers with the ability to control navigation, music, and communication without diverting their attention from the road. This shift in consumer behavior is driven by a broader cultural emphasis on multitasking and safety, as highlighted by the National Highway Traffic Safety Administrationโs reports on distracted driving. Established automotive brands are now prioritizing the development of sophisticated microphone arrays that can accurately capture voice commands in noisy environments, while new entrants can capitalize on this trend by offering specialized voice recognition software. The growing acceptance of voice technology in vehicles indicates a robust future for microphone integration, positioning it as a cornerstone of modern automotive design.
Long-Term Adoption in Autonomous & Electric Vehicles
The long-term adoption of microphones in autonomous and electric vehicles is a pivotal growth driver for the car microphone market, as these technologies rely heavily on advanced communication systems. Autonomous vehicles, in particular, require high-fidelity audio input for interpreting environmental sounds and facilitating interaction with passengers. The Society of Automotive Engineers emphasizes that effective sound capture is crucial for safety and user experience in fully autonomous systems. As electric vehicles gain traction, the need for enhanced in-cabin communication systems becomes even more pronounced, given their quieter operation compared to traditional combustion engines. This creates strategic opportunities for established players to refine their microphone technologies while enabling startups to innovate in areas such as noise cancellation and spatial audio. Observing the ongoing advancements in vehicle automation and electrification, it is evident that the integration of sophisticated microphone systems will be vital for the next generation of vehicles.

Microphone Integration Complexity
The integration of advanced microphone technologies into vehicles presents a significant challenge for manufacturers. As car designs evolve to incorporate more sophisticated infotainment systems, the complexity of seamlessly integrating high-quality microphones increases. This complexity can lead to operational inefficiencies, as manufacturers must invest in extensive research and development to ensure compatibility with existing vehicle architectures. For example, according to a report by the International Organization of Motor Vehicle Manufacturers, the rising demand for voice-activated systems necessitates precise tuning and placement of microphones, which can prolong development cycles and inflate costs. Established players may struggle to adapt their legacy systems, while new entrants face steep learning curves, hindering their ability to compete effectively.
Consumer Privacy Concerns
Consumer apprehension regarding data privacy is another critical restraint affecting the car microphone market. As vehicles become increasingly connected, concerns about how personal data collected through microphones is used and stored can deter potential buyers. A survey conducted by the Consumer Technology Association revealed that 63% of respondents expressed discomfort with the idea of voice-activated systems in vehicles due to fears of unauthorized data access. This reluctance can slow market adoption, forcing manufacturers to invest in robust privacy measures and transparent data policies, which may divert resources from innovation. For both established companies and newcomers, navigating these consumer concerns will be vital; those that can effectively address privacy issues may gain a competitive edge, while those that fail to do so may find their products rejected in the marketplace. In the near to medium term, as regulatory frameworks around data privacy tighten, the emphasis on consumer trust will likely shape product development strategies across the industry.

Analysis by Technology
The car microphone market for the MEMS segment held a commanding 54.59% share in 2025, propelled by the compact design that enables advanced voice features. This technological advancement resonates with consumer expectations for high-quality audio performance and hands-free capabilities, reflecting a broader shift towards smart technology in vehicles. The adoption of MEMS microphones is further encouraged by manufacturers' focus on enhancing user interfaces and integrating voice recognition systems, which are increasingly becoming standard features in modern vehicles. Established firms can benefit from investing in MEMS technology to maintain their market position, while new entrants can explore innovative applications in emerging vehicle models. As voice-activated systems gain traction, the MEMS segment is poised to maintain its significance in the automotive landscape.

In 2026, the market for car microphone is valued at USD 963.85 million.
Car Microphone Market size is projected to expand significantly, moving from USD 932.79 million in 2025 to USD 1.37 billion by 2035, with a CAGR of 3.9% during the 2026-2035 forecast period.
Asia Pacific region gained around 39.9% revenue share in 2025, owing to leadership in automotive manufacturing.
Asia Pacific region will grow at around 5% CAGR from 2026 to 2035, impelled by rising demand for in-car voice assistants.
The standard segment contributed a 67.9% share to the car microphone market in 2025, attributed to mass-market vehicles prioritizing essential connectivity.
The OEM segment accounted for a 59.74% share of the market in 2025, fueled by integrated systems ensuring seamless vehicle performance.
In 2025, the MEMS segment led the car microphone market with a 54.59% share, due to compact design enabling advanced voice features.
The leading players in the car microphone market include Shure (USA), Sennheiser (Germany), Bosch (Germany), Harman (USA), Continental (Germany), Pioneer (Japan), Alpine (Japan), Clarion (Japan), Denso Ten (Japan), Visteon (USA).
